Itron Expands Work in Jordan to Address Non-Revenue Water

Itron, Inc. (NASDAQ: ITRI), a world-leading technology and services company dedicated to the resourceful use of energy and water, announced today that Jordan Water Company (Miyahuna) has signed a contract with Al Darb after an international bid to buy 76,000 ultrasonic meters and software as part of Miyahuna’s strategic Non-Revenue Water (NRW) reduction plan. The utility will use an Itron system, including static metering technology, and take advantage of Itron’s analytic services for three years to reduce water losses.

Miyahuna provides water and wastewater services to more than 670,000 customers in the Kingdom of Jordan, serving the provinces of Amman, Zarqa and Madaba. The region faces challenges with water scarcity. Across the country, harsh conditions and discontinuous water supply disrupt metering data and delivery.

To address these issues, the utility will take advantage of Itron’s NRW expertise, including advanced analytics to optimize water loss reduction. It will install Itron Intelis ultrasonic water meters that do not count air, which is key to address intermittent supply situations. Designed for Middle Eastern conditions, the meter has no moving parts, which ensures stability and accuracy over the entire lifetime of the product. Additionally, it provides detailed meter data to analyze network conditions and water consumption, detecting temperatures, leaks or unusual usage patterns.
